Nicky Byrne has revealed that he’s set to break out as a solo star – by having a track featured in a movie.
The former Westlife star has been secretly recording his own album, to follow in the footsteps of bandmates Kian Egan and Shane Filan.
And Nicky – who has now recorded seven tracks – is in the running to get one song into a big-budget film.
He said: “I’ve recorded the first seven tracks of my first solo album. There’s a chance one of them will be used in an upcoming movie, which is exciting.”
